Cabinet Water Damage Repair v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Water damage is extensive, with multiple cabinets affected. No Yes DIY can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Water damage is minor, with only one cabinet affected. Yes No DIY is suitable for small, contained issues.
Water damage is accompanied by mold growth. No Yes Mold needs specialized equipment and expertise to remove safely.
Water damage is due to a burst pipe under the sink. No Yes A burst pipe needs immediate attention to prevent further damage.
Water damage is due to a leaky faucet. Yes No A leaky faucet is a simple issue to fix with basic DIY skills.
Water damage is extensive, with multiple rooms affected. No Yes Extensive water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to safely and effectively repair.

Cabinet Water Damage Repair Cost in North Eaton, OH

The cost of Cabinet Water Damage Repair can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ate after inspecting your cabinets. We’ll work with your budget. We’ll explain the process. We’ll get it done.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$300 Severity of damage, complexity of repair
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Quantity of water, equipment required
Repair or Repl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Materials needed, labor required
Final Inspection and Cleaning $100 – $300 Complexity of repair, equipment required
More Services (e.g. Mold remediation) $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, equipment required
